Why We Love This Hotel

  • The Lamplighter Dining Rooms is situated in Windermere, two minutes' walk from the train station. Wander into town in 15 minutes to browse local shops and stop by a tearoom.
  • The building was constructed of traditional Lakeland stone in 1865. The fresh interior is balanced with original features—think grand fireplaces and large sash windows.
  • The hotel's restaurant serves traditional British fare, using locally sourced meat and fresh fish from Fleetwood.
  • Bowness-on-Windermere is less than five minutes away by car. Visit the World Of Beatrix Potter attraction or board a lake cruise from Bowness Pier. A short hike up Orrest Head or Queen Adelaide's Hill rewards you with views across the water.
  • Dove Cottage, where poet William Wordsworth lived, is a 20-minute drive away in Grasmere. Hill Top is the house Beatrix Potter bought with royalties from her books. This National Trust property is 30 minutes' drive from the hotel.
